Outpatient Lab Services

Your physician may order outpatient lab work. Akron General provides full-service, outpatient testing for more than 4,000 tests at five convenient locations. Additional information will help your physician and care team see that you get the best care possible.

Helpful Tips for Outpatient Lab Work
Be sure to have your physician orders with you when you come to your appointment. These orders must be completed by the physician and include the appropriate information. Telephone orders will not be accepted.

  • Ask your doctor if fasting is required for your blood work.
  • No appointment is needed for routine lab tests.
  • You will need to call Akron General's Health Information Management Department at 330-344-6472
  • Physician orders are valid six months from the date written.
  • Work with your doctor to obtain your lab results.
